KALAMAZOO, Mich.—Western Michigan University will recognize thousands of student employees during its 31st annual Student Employee Appreciation Week, Monday through Friday, Feb. 20-24.

The week is a time to recognize the hard work and countless contributions of student employees and is an opportunity to showcase each year's winners of and nominees for WMU's outstanding student employee and outstanding supervisor awards.

Units across campus will show their appreciation for their student workers in numerous ways during the week, including by taking these colleagues to lunch, presenting them with certificates and gifts, and nominating them as the top student employee for 2017.

Award nominations sought

Faculty and staff members should make nominations for the Belleville Student Employee of the Year award, while students should make nominations for the Supervisor of the Year award.

The nomination deadline for the awards is Friday, Feb. 10. Nominations received for both awards will be entered in a national competition.

In addition, all of this year's winners and nominees will be announced as well as celebrated during a reception from 3:30 to 5 p.m. Thursday, Feb 23, in 208-210 Bernhard Center.
